The comparative numerical analysis of the butterfly valve is performed to simulate the fluid flow inside the pipe. In this study, the performance of the single-disc butterfly valve flow is investigated in the opening process. The flow separation for the turbulent case is also examined to observe the velocity and pressure distributions since the unsteady flow can be understood well with an examination of the velocity and pressure changes. The formations of the vortexes are considered. In addition, an optimization study is done to decrease the operational coefficient values. In the result of the study, the characteristic parameters of the conventional and optimized valves are compared including, flow coefficient; drag coefficients, and dynamic torque. The changes of the characteristic parameters at different opening angles are demonstrated as tables and graphs to evaluate the performance of the valves.
